I completed your instructions, to the end.  The main aircraft parts higher in the hierarchy had already been resized by attaching them to a correctly sized box, taking on the properties of the box, and then deleting the boxes vertexes, leaving the part behind.  I didn't want to go through those steps with the animated parts because I would loose the animation.  That means that  some of the parts lower in the hierarchy and the animated parts are still sized incorrectly.
After following your instructions, those parts properties are still saying that they are way too big.  "???"  Non the less.  I tried the export, and this time it was clean and my aircraft appeared correctly within Flight sim along with the virtual cockpit.
